Jake Jervis began his footballing career as a schoolboy at Wolves before moving to Shrewsbury Town where he spent three years between the ages of 12 and 15.
Blues paid a fee to the Shrews to acquire the 6ft 3in striker's services after spotting him playing in a county game for Shropshire against the West Midlands.
After working his way through Blues' youth and reserve sides, he made his first team debut in January 2010 as a second half substitute in the club's FA Cup fourth round win against Everton at Goodison Park.
In March of that year he joined Hereford United on a month-long loan deal and scored 11 minutes into his debut for the Bulls in their 2-0 win against Bradford City. He returned to St. Andrew's at the end of his loan spell having scored twice in seven appearances.
Jervis was on the move again at the start of the 2010/11 season when he joined newly-promoted Notts County in League One. During his loan spell at Meadow Lane he made ten appearances, although the majority of them were from the substitutes' bench, but he failed to get on the scoresheet.
In January 2011, the Wolverhampton-born youngster returned to Hereford for a second spell.
Then in September 2011 he began his fourth spell away from club when he linked-up with Paolo Di Canio's Swindon Town on a one-month emergency loan. This was later extended until December 30. During his time with Robins, Jervis made 14 appearances and scored five goals in all competitions
On 1 January 2012, the forward was on the move again as he joined League One side Preston North End on a 28-day youth loan.
During his month long stay with the Lillywhites he notched two goals.
